The Molí de Ses Roques was, together with Es Molí d’en Teuet, one of the first windmills to come into operation in Formentera. The Molí de ses Roques is currently attached to a house and only the truncated cone structure remains.

History of Ses Roques Mill

The Mill of Ses Roques appears in the first written documentation of Formentera in 1797, some years after the neighboring Molí d’en Teuet. It is located on the Ses Roques road, in the eastern part of the town of Sant Ferran.

The Mill of Ses Roques was certainly, like the other mills of Formentera, a neuralgic point at the social level of the island, where the neighbors gathered to grind the grain of the crops.

How to get to Molí de Ses Roques

Molí de Ses Roques is located a few meters from the road to Cala en Baster. So you can stop and take a look during your trip to or from this cove of Formentera.
